As you will see in many reviews, this is what I would call a little “hole in the wall” restaurant. However, if you want to support local and are looking for a good cheesesteak at an affordable price, this is definitely a good option. The 12” cheesesteak was full of thinly sliced beef and was more than I could eat (their marinara sauce is great, however, make sure to let them know to put the marinara sauce on the side if you’ve never had it on a cheesesteak). I also had the onion rings. If you like thick batter that’s a little on the softer side, as opposed to crunchy, you will enjoy an order of these along with your sandwich. Last but not least, the employees are friendly, kind and very attentive to their customers!

If you follow me, you know I love a good turkey sandwich. These were good enough that I ate here 2-3 times a week while in the area for a month for work. Big enough to feed me for lunch and dinner, the sandwiches from Pudges are really good. The beer battered fries with a side of cheese went well together. They do put oregano on everything, so if that’s not your thing you may want to request they leave it off. The onions are strong; which I like, and the bread soft. They also do a good job a evenly distributing the toppings which I appreciate.
